3 position cylinder series RZQ provides intermediate stop mechanism. 2 intermediate strokes are possible with only a small extension in total length. First stage stroke can be specified without changing the overall length. High accuracy is achieved by an intermediate stop method of pressing metallic components against each other. A tube rod with a large bore which is 70% the piston diameter
